## Rebalance bucket hashing in SplitWorks assigner

Heads up for the sync: this PR changes how SplitWorks assigns users to experiment arms. We were seeing drift when experiments overlapped — users in the Tidegate holdout were bleeding into active tests. The fix salts the hash per-experiment and caps concurrent enrollments per user. Rollout is behind a flag, so nothing changes until we flip it Thursday. Marisol reviewed the stats impact and signed off. The new assignment constants are as follows.

constants for fajep-tawig:
THRESHOLDS = {
    "norax": 372,
    "wenion": 443,
    "sorox": 737,
}

# Env Vars: Per-Tenant Rate Quotas

Quick notes before Thursday's sync. The Quotient service now reads per-tenant quota multipliers from env rather than the old YAML blob — way easier to hot-patch during incidents. Defaults live in `quotient/base.env`; overrides go in the tier files. Heads up: the quota service won't boot without its signing credential, since quota tokens are now verified at the edge. If you're setting up a fresh environment, open the env file and put that credential on the next line.

secret setting of faweg-tajof: ARCHIVE_KEY3=db4

# Environments: ResetWorks

The revamped password reset flow for the Gullwing portal runs in three environments: dev, staging, and prod. Token lifetimes and throttle limits differ per environment; prod is strictest. Staging mirrors prod except for the mail sandbox. The staging environment currently runs with the following configuration values.

config for yahof-tajop:
zorath:
  pin: 7493
  metrics_host: metrics.zorath.tolvaqsys.internal
  tenant: praiel
  seal: seal_fd9cd4f1

Subject: Handover — Fabrikit on-call

Hey! Quick handover notes. Fabrikit (our test-data factory lib) had a flaky seed generator this week — if builds fail on the Norwick suite, just bump the seed cache and rerun. Docs live on the Lantermill wiki under "Fabrikit basics," which new folks should skim first. Nothing else burning. If anything weird pops up overnight, ping the library owner directly.

billing contact of bafog-bawip = fraael@lumicworks.corp